1

現時点では、私はこの問題に混乱しています。チェック済みのすべてのファイルを削除するにはどうすればよいですか? これは、チェックボックスを選択または選択解除する関数です。

var del_selected = $('.zute_strane_izmena_obrisi_sve'),
del_url = del_selected.attr('href'),
selektuj_sve = $('.zute_strane_izmena_selektuj_sve'),
slike = $('.zuta_strana_trenutne_slike'),
box = slike.find(':checkbox'),
selektovane_slike = [];

    selektuj_sve.on('click', function(){
        $(this).text(box.is(':checked') ? 'Selektuj Sve Slike' : 'Deselektuj Sve Slike');
        box.attr('checked', !box.is(':checked'));
    });  

今のところJquery(エラーなしで動作しています):

del_selected.on('click', function(e){

    box.filter(':checked').each(function(){
        selektovane_slike.push($(this).val());
        $(this).parent().slideUp('fast');
    });
    data = JSON.stringify(box.serializeArray(), null, 2);

    console.log(data);
    e.preventDefault();
});

ここからどこへ行く?

4

1 に答える 1

0

ファイルを削除するには、サーバーに対してAJAX 要求を行う必要があります。ファイルのパーミッションには細心の注意を払う必要があります。Web サーバーは、削除する権限を持っている必要があるか、(データベースまたはキューに要求を書き込むなどして) 削除するプロセスにアクションを延期する必要があります。

于 2012-10-12T15:50:39.063 に答える